13
0

Arena Store #18

Zusammengeführt
Lixfel hat 2 Commits von arena_store nach master 2021-12-22 12:44:43 +01:00 zusammengeführt
Nur Änderungen aus Commit ad675b831c werden angezeigt - Alle Commits anzeigen

Datei anzeigen

@ -4,31 +4,13 @@ public class Arenaserver extends Subserver {
private final String mode;
private final String map;
Review

Map bin ich mir nicht sicher, ob hier mit einbezogen werden sollte, da sie in allen Spielmodi keinen Einfluss auf das Spielgeschehen hat.

Map bin ich mir nicht sicher, ob hier mit einbezogen werden sollte, da sie in allen Spielmodi keinen Einfluss auf das Spielgeschehen hat.
Review

Zum anzeigen, was für eine Map der Server hat. Und bei MissleWars, wo die eine Map schon beliebter ist als die andere.

Ob das ganze in die Suche einbezogen werden soll, warte ich auf User Settings im Bungee wo man dann irgendwie sagen kann, ich möchte kein Merging, gleiche Map und gleicher Modus oder nur gleicher Modus.

Zum anzeigen, was für eine Map der Server hat. Und bei MissleWars, wo die eine Map schon beliebter ist als die andere. Ob das ganze in die Suche einbezogen werden soll, warte ich auf User Settings im Bungee wo man dann irgendwie sagen kann, ich möchte kein Merging, gleiche Map und gleicher Modus oder nur gleicher Modus.
private final int eventFightID;
private final boolean ranked;
private final boolean allowMerge;
Chaoscaot markierte diese Unterhaltung als gelöst
Review

eventFightID und ranked sind egal, was dich hier interessiert, ist, ob der Kampf mergable ist. Dafür reicht ein boolean.

eventFightID und ranked sind egal, was dich hier interessiert, ist, ob der Kampf mergable ist. Dafür reicht ein boolean.
public Arenaserver(String serverName, String mode, String map, int eventFightID, boolean ranked, int port, String... command) {
super(Servertype.ARENA, serverName, port, command);
this.mode = mode;
this.map = map;
this.eventFightID = eventFightID;
this.ranked = ranked;
}
public Arenaserver(String serverName, String mode, String map, int eventFightID, boolean ranked, int port, Runnable shutdownCallback, String... command) {
super(Servertype.ARENA, serverName, port, shutdownCallback, command);
this.mode = mode;
this.map = map;
this.eventFightID = eventFightID;
this.ranked = ranked;
}
public Arenaserver(String serverName, String mode, String map, int eventFightID, boolean ranked, int port, ProcessBuilder processBuilder, Runnable shutdownCallback) {
public Arenaserver(String serverName, String mode, String map, boolean allowMerge, int port, ProcessBuilder processBuilder, Runnable shutdownCallback) {
super(Servertype.ARENA, serverName, port, processBuilder, shutdownCallback);
this.mode = mode;
this.map = map;
this.eventFightID = eventFightID;
this.ranked = ranked;
this.allowMerge = allowMerge;
}
public String getMode() {
@ -39,11 +21,7 @@ public class Arenaserver extends Subserver {
return map;
}
public int getEventFightID() {
return eventFightID;
}
public boolean isRanked() {
return ranked;
public boolean isAllowMerge() {
return allowMerge;
}
Chaoscaot markierte diese Unterhaltung als gelöst
Review

Nur dieser Konstruktor wird benötigt, die anderen sind nur Codeduplication und nicht Nodefähig. Bitte entfernen.

Nur dieser Konstruktor wird benötigt, die anderen sind nur Codeduplication und nicht Nodefähig. Bitte entfernen.
}